async authenticateWebApp ( webAppInitData ) {
try {
webAppInitData = new URLSearchParams( webAppInitData );
const hash = webAppInitData.get( "hash" );
webAppInitData.delete( "hash" );
webAppInitData.sort();
const dataToCheck = [];
for ( const [ key, value ] of webAppInitData.entries() ) {
dataToCheck.push( key + "=" + value );
}
this.#webAppSecretKey ??= crypto.createHmac( "SHA256", "WebAppData" ).update( this.#api.apiToken ).digest();
if ( hash !== crypto.createHmac( "SHA256", this.#webAppSecretKey ).update( dataToCheck.join( "\n" ) ).digest( "hex" ) ) return;
const user = JSON.parse( webAppInitData.get( "user" ) );
return this.#users.getTelegramUserById( user.id );
}
catch {}
}
